The tour line selecting and organizing play an important role in the plan of forest park, is one of the key factors in determining planning success or failure. However, the traditional tour road selecting (CAD) has many problems in surveying the place, and has a low efficiency and poor accuracy. GIS (Geographic Information System) technology, a new emerging discipline, as a set of information science, computer science, geography and management science, whose powerful space analysis capabilities unmatched by other technologies advantage. Therefore, this paper take Goose-shaped Mountain Forest Park tour road selecting as the research object, using GIS spatial analysis modular, analyze and select the factors affected Forest Park tour road selection, then by Analytic Hierarchy Process (AHP) method to determine the weight of each factor, superposition based on GIS Goose-shaped Mountain Forest Park tour road line selection area and finally obtain the Tour road selection. Through the GIS network analysis functions, according to the visitor questionnaire results, combined with the Goose-shaped Mountain Forest Park internal attractions, organize tour lines of different themes, and discussed GIS technology in Forest Park tour line selection and application of the method, basically have the following conclusions:(1) According to the questionnaire survey of tourists can know:the tourists’age of whom visiting Goose-shaped Mountain Forest Park, were local visitors ranging from21years to40years,56.7%of visitors selected the one-day tour and preferred to travel with friends and teams. The park’s most popular attraction is the Chang Jiadong area and Mountain Stone Scenic area, which had a proportion of91.7%and84.2%respectively.19.4%of visitors expressed dissatisfaction of the existing tour line design. The questionnaire results analysis could supply a good basis for defining the tour line subjects of Goose-shaped Mountain Forest Park.(2) Through evaluation and analysis, the four factors which influence the tour road selecting were determined, elevation, slope, geological and visual sensitivity. Then by using Analytic Hierarchy Process (AHP) to determine the weight of each factor, which are0.27,0.16,0.06,0.51respectively. And through the hierarchy evaluation method to assign, score ranges from0to100. The cumulative value of tour road selecting of Goose-shaped Mountain Forest Park was got by layer superposition. On this basis, through the analysis of the shortest path method, combining the theory and practice, the best tour line of Goose-shaped Mountain Forest Park was chosen.(3) By comparing and analyzing the result of tour road selecting of Goose-shaped Mountain Forest Park and the existing tours, it showed that the coincidence degree reached75%. According to the results of questionnaire survey, finding out the corresponding satisfaction and the dissatisfaction needed to improve, added four new routes by the line selection method:Strange and Colorful stone--the View spot; Yan Ban Yin-the Camp; Qing mountain temple-Flower Garden; Ginkgo of thousands years-Stone Cattle Harbor.(4) Applied the network analysis method of GIS and combined with the Goose-shaped Mountain Forest Park tourist questionnaire survey analysis, then the residence time of tourists in the scenic spots were statistical and estimated, and added traffic mode, four tour routes of different themes were organized:①The tour line which prefer to the tourists who dare to venture and enjoy outdoor experience;②The tour line which include health fitness, leisure and entertainment;③The tour line which in the main of religious pilgrimage and feel the profound cultural background, while enjoy the natural beauty as a supplement;④The tour line which in the main of the farmhouse, camping fishing and science education ornamental supplemented.
